Blue BellsStart your day by going on a nature trail, it’s a great way to stretch your legs after a car journey!  Children in your party might enjoy picking up one of the nature puzzle trails like our Bug Hunt, with puzzle sheets available from our shop in the Ice Cream Parlour.  There are four nature trails to choose from, including a 1 mile buggy and wheelchair friendly route.  Keep your eyes peeled and do some wildlife spotting - wildlife sightings along the trails have included fox, roe deer, dozens of dragonflies and butterflies, frogs and toads and almost 60 species of bird!

Time for some lunch?  Why not stay close to the natural world by enjoying an outside feast – your own picnic or a bite to eat from the Burger Barn Menu.

The Adventure Playground is great fun for visitors of all ages.  Built beneath the canopy of our oak woodland using natural, sustainable materials our local wildlife seem unperturbed by the busy adventures being had on the maze, assault course, scramble nets and bridges. 

Climb the Cra’s Nest, our 50 foot viewing tower with amazing views over the highest oak trees.  Enjoy the views of the surrounding countryside and enjoy a privileged look into the rooks nests below you.
